Company Overview: American Custom Private Security, Inc (ACPS). is a California for-profit corporation, established in 2008. ACPS performs both commercial and government contract security services. Our Company employs Unarmed and Armed Security Officers, Mobile Patrol Officers, Site Supervisors and Account Managers. We are a full-service, State-licensed Security Provider, PPO# 16495, and headquartered in Stockton, CA.

Environment: Indoor workspaces some cases, outdoor parking and landscape areas. Temperature ranges from moderate to extreme, by location, time of day and Season.
Major Activity: Providing a visual deterrent by walking, conducting stationary surveillance, and interacting with people, changing conditions and on-going site activities.
Physical Job Requirements: Standing and walking for long periods. Some sitting and minimal to no stooping or kneeling required. Lifting up to 25 lbs. periodically.

American Custom Private Security (ACPS) is a vibrant firm of security agents with a reputation for both effective security solutions, protection of life and property, and excellent customer service. ACPS offers Unarmed & Armed Security Guard Services to Local, State, and Federal government and commercial customers. The majority of our staff are retired military officers, ex-law enforcement officers and criminal justice graduates with First Aid, CPR, and AED certification, MEB and OC Spray certifications and gun permits. ACPS provides long and Short-term security guard services. Our security of...ficers are professionally trained experts who are well prepared to handle all kind of security needs. American Custom Private Security, Inc. is a California for-profit corporation, established in April of 2008. ACPS is a minority owned 8(a) certified small business that is also listed on GSA Schedules under GSA Contract # 47QSWA18D001D . ACPS has expertise in providing physical security services to a number of customers to include among others: Government agencies, call centers, industrial complexes, distribution centers, financial institutions, high-rises, special events and parking facilities. We provide access control including ingress and egress, commodity control, asset control, security consulting services, mobile and foot patrol services, CCTV and alarm monitoring, specialized security services, etc. Geographic Coverage: 50 States, D.C. and U.S. Terroritories
